About this calculator

This calculator converts rise and run (vertical change over horizontal distance) into both a slope percentage (rise/run × 100) and an angle in degrees (arctan(rise/run)) — two different ways of describing the same incline that aren't proportional to each other (a 100% slope is a 45° angle, not 100°).

Road and trail signage uses percentage grade (a "10% grade" warning sign), while construction and engineering drawings more often specify angle in degrees, so contractors building a wheelchair ramp (which must meet a maximum percentage grade under accessibility codes), hikers reading a trail's elevation profile, and roofers calculating a roof pitch all need to convert between the two.
